    The Opportunity:

    High School Dual Enrollment

    • Dual enrollment allows students to earn college credit from courses that count simultaneously toward their high school diploma.
    • Recent research shows that students are nearly twice as likely to enroll in and complete a college credential if they complete any dual enrollment coursework while still in high school.
    • In North Carolina, high school juniors and seniors can earn a year or more of college credit free of charge through the state-sponsored North Carolina Career and College Promise program.
